基于课程《二叉树遍历》算法动画演示教学的探讨和研究文献综述

 2022-08-12 10:08

一、文献综述

(一)国内外研究现状

1 国内研究现状

I.重视理论,忽视实践。

数据结构与算法课程是一门理论与实践相互融合的课程,最终目的就是为了让学生在掌握课程的理论知识以后学以致用,能够进行实践应用,比如在单片机课程、嵌入式系统课程中进行程序设计时运用数据结构知识和算法知识解决实际的问题。在以工程应用型人才为培养目标的背景下,注重学生的工程实践操作能力,理论教学与实践应用应该高度相互融合。但是在实际教学中还是普遍存在着重视理论教学而忽视实践教学的问题。

II.学生基础薄弱,先修课程知识掌握不足。

我院的数据结构与算法课程教学使用C语言教学,以C语言作工具。故学生需先修课程为C语言程序设计课程,该先修课程也是一名优秀程序员的所必备的和所要掌握的程序设计基础,这对学习进阶课程数据结构与算法尤为重要。我校学生的基础较薄弱,在学习比较有难度的课程的时候比较吃力,若C语言基础没有打好,在学习数据结构与算法课程时就会很吃力,学生就会有挫败感,逐渐失去学习兴趣。在我院授课数据结构与算法课程的时候就发现学生的C语言基础知识非常薄弱,基本没有程序设计的概念,想要很好的推进数据结构与算法课程就比较困难。

III.教师要求不严格,考核方式陈旧、单一,学生学习动力不足。

一门课程在课程结束后都会进行课程的考核,用于考察学生的最终学习情况,考察学生是否掌握所学知识,同时也作为教师改进教学方法方式的依据。不合理的考核方式不仅不能掌握学生的学习情况,还会导致学生的学习动力不足。目前普遍存在教师在平时上课要求不严格,实验要求没有创新性,主要是进行验证性实验,没有在进行验证性实验后进行创新性实验。都是要求对课本上的实验进行验证,没有根据学生的具体学习掌握情况设计课本外的实验项目。实践课程考核要求不严格,普遍是以出几个简单实验题目,学生随机抽取,随堂做,老师当场验收,最后学生撰写学习报告上交,最后考核都可以通过。这样的考核方式过于陈旧单一、考核内容过于简单,没有严格的考核标准。学生就会无所畏惧,老师不严格,考核也容易,就会失去学习的动力,因为人都存在一定的惰性,尤其是基础薄弱的学生,在遇到较有难度的课程知识时,在没有一定的督促外力作用下,就会很容易放弃。

剩余内容已隐藏,您需要先支付 10元 才能查看该篇文章全部内容!立即支付

以上是毕业论文文献综述,课题毕业论文、任务书、外文翻译、程序设计、图纸设计等资料可联系客服协助查找。